  Red Deer, Alberta -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
According to the 2006 city census, the population of Red Deer is 82 971.
In 1901 Red Deer was incorporated as a town with a population of 343.
On 25 March 1913 Red Deer was incorporated as a city with a population of nearly 2800.

 Red Deer Alberta
Red Deer grew to be a town in 1901 and became a city in 1913.
Red Deer is a vibrant, growing community located midway between Alberta's major cities, Calgary and Edmonton, in the beautiful parkland of Central Alberta.
Red Deer's main economic base is agriculture and food processing, oil and petrochemicals, small manufacturing, tourism and the retail and other services required by the Central Alberta marketplace of about 200,000 people.

 Red Deer Branch, Alberta Genealogy Society   (Site not responding. Last check: 2007-10-23)
The Red Deer branch is one of 11 branches of the Alberta Genealogical Society.
The AGS was formed in 1973 to promote the study of genealogy and genealogy research in Alberta.
Red Deer branch was formed in 1978 with 14 members with meetings first held in member’s homes and later in a local school.

 Access Alberta - Red Deer   (Site not responding. Last check: 2007-10-23)
The city of Red Deer is located at the best fording spot on the Red Deer River and so many of the early travellers passed this way.
The Red Deer area is a rich agricultural region, so it drew many settlers to the fertile area.
Red Deer's heritage is celebrated each year during Western Days in mid-July.
